Summary

Boot Barn is seeking a Revenue Operations & Salesforce Analyst to support and enhance our sales organization through data-driven insights, process optimization, and Salesforce administration. This role will play a critical part in identifying trends, improving sales performance, and enabling the team with actionable insights and efficient tools. The ideal candidate blends analytical thinking with Salesforce expertise and a strong understanding of sales processes.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

Sales Analytics & Insights
  • Analyze sales data to identify trends, patterns, and opportunities for improvement
  • Monitor pipeline health, conversion rates, and sales activity to uncover performance drivers
  • Develop actionable recommendations to optimize sales strategies and outcomes
  • Support forecasting and performance planning through data analysis

Reporting & Dashboards
  • Build and maintain dashboards and reports to track sales performance and KPIs
  • Provide leadership with visibility into pipeline, activity, and conversion metrics
  • Create and distribute weekly and ad hoc performance reports by sales agent
  • Continuously improve reporting to better align with business goals

Sales Process Optimization & Automation
  • Design and maintain Salesforce Flows to automate key sales workflows
  • Streamline lead routing, opportunity management, and follow-up processes
  • Identify inefficiencies and recommend improvements to reduce manual work and increase productivity

Salesforce Administration & Optimization
  • Configure, maintain, and optimize Salesforce Sales Cloud to support sales processes
  • Customize objects, fields, page layouts, and record types based on business needs
  • Ensure data integrity, accuracy, and consistent system usage
  • Partner with third-party implementation resources when needed

Email & Communication Enablement
  • Develop and manage email templates, sequences, and automations within Salesforce or integrated tools
  • Support both mass campaigns and 1:1 outreach efforts
  • Track and analyze engagement metrics (opens, clicks, responses) to optimize effectiveness

Sales Team Enablement
  • Train sales team members on Salesforce tools, reporting, and best practices
  • Create documentation, playbooks, and quick-reference materials
  • Act as a resource for day-to-day Salesforce and reporting questions
  • Gather feedback from sales users to improve processes and system usability
  • Stay current on Salesforce features, analytics tools, and industry best practices
  • Proactively recommend enhancements to drive efficiency, performance, and revenue growth

Tech Stack Enablement & Tool Integration
  • Manage integrations between Salesforce and other sales tools (e.g., email platforms, dialers, marketing tools)
  • Evaluate and recommend new tools to enhance sales productivity and insights
  • Ensure systems work together seamlessly and data flows accurately
  • Provide ongoing support for system issues, bugs, and user challenges
  • Troubleshoot Salesforce Flows, reporting discrepancies, and data issues
